Nonprofit Accounting Terms
Nonprofit accounting is the practice of tracking and accounting for funds received or disbursed by a nonprofit organization. It includes recording nonprofit growth in revenues and expenditures, tracking expenses, preparing financial statements and analysis reports, budgeting, and ensuring compliance with relevant laws and regulations. Not for profit bookkeeping is the process of recording, organizing, and managing the financial transactions of non profit organizations. It involves unique practices such as fund accounting, tracking donor contributions, and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ements. Nonprofit accounting in Canada is characterized by its focus on accountability and transparency, distinguishing it from for-profit accounting. Canadian nonprofit organizations, including registered charities and nonprofit organizations (NPOs), must adhere to specific accounting standards and regulatory requirements.
